Drunk driving is a serious offense that poses significant risks to public safety. It involves operating a motor vehicle under the influence of alcohol, impairing the driver's ability to operate the vehicle safely.

This Form is used for applying for a hardship license in Massachusetts after multiple offenses of operating under the influence (OUI). It outlines the criteria that must be met to be eligible for the hardship license.

This form is used for impaired driving cases in North Carolina where the judgment suspends the sentence for offenses committed between December 1, 2009, and November 30, 2011.

This form is used in Florida to provide the implied consent warning to individuals suspected of driving under the influence (DUI). The form explains the consequences of refusing to submit to a breath, blood, or urine test when arrested for DUI.

This form is used to conduct an instrument check for the Intoxilyzer 5000 in Ohio. It is used to ensure the accuracy and proper functioning of the breathalyzer device.

This form is used for individuals in Florida who have refused to submit to a breath and/or urine test during a DUI (Driving Under the Influence) arrest. It is an affidavit that acknowledges the refusal and can be used as evidence in legal proceedings.

This form is used for the Ignition Interlock Participation Agreement in Minnesota. It is a document that outlines the terms and conditions of participating in an ignition interlock program for individuals convicted of certain alcohol-related offenses.
